Today and tomorrow, Tartu at the conference "Smart specialization - health technologies," said Economic Development Fund expert Kristjan Lepik that Estonia will have the opportunity to be in front of the world leader in medical technologies.
Alder on the subject of global trends in the economy and technology transfer. "Health technology innovation is a means of arriving at the world in the next decade certainly very extensive. For example, moving anohana the world spending more and more from the treatment and prevention, diagnosis, which plays a major role in the implementation of technologies. Estonia has a choice here is whether to focus its resources, and to be a leader in the development of these areas, or go to consume the other produced by innovation, "said Lepik.
Lepiku said the smart specialization in the field of each object to find the exact actions anohana that are necessary to the support of technologies to bring a change in the structure of the economy. "Every business is different in nature, therefore, the Development Fund analyzed them separately. In December sectoral reports, which are outlined in the field as well as concrete barriers hindering the development of activities that help them to overcome, "said Lepik.
Conference "Smart specialization - Health Technologies" is part of ETTBio (Effective Technology Transfer in Biotechnology) project, which aims to identify, exchange and sharing of good practices that enable successful and efficient technology transfer to take place in the sphere of biotechnology.
